# DeviceScript bytecode spec This file documents bytecode format for DeviceScript. A [C header file](https://github.com/microsoft/devicescript/blob/main/runtime/devicescript/devs_bytecode.h) and a [TypeScript file](https://github.com/microsoft/devicescript/blob/main/compiler/src/bytecode.ts) are generated from it. Additional structures are defined in [devs_format.h](https://github.com/microsoft/devicescript/blob/main/runtime/devicescript/devs_format.h). A DeviceScript bytecode file contains magic and version numbers followed by a number of binary sections defining functions, various literals (floats, ASCII strings, Unicode strings, buffers), Jacdac service specifications, and runtime configuration (`configureHardware()` and built-in servers). Functions are sequences of opcodes defined below. Opcodes are divided into expressions (with return type) which do not modify state, and statements (no return type; `ret_val()` expression is used to retrive the logical result of a last statement). Many opcodes (both expressions and statements) can also throw an exception. The array can be at most `max_stack_depth - 1` elements long. final return(value) = 12 final jmp(*jmpoffset) = 13 // JMP jmpoffset jmp_z(*jmpoffset, x) = 14 // JMP jmpoffset IF NOT x Jump if condition is false. jmp_ret_val_z(*jmpoffset) = 78 // JMP jmpoffset IF ret_val is nullish Used in compilation of `?.`. try(*jmpoffset) = 80 // TRY jmpoffset Start try-catch block - catch/finally handler is at the jmpoffset. final end_try(*jmpoffset) = 81 Try block has to end with this. jmpoffset is for continuation code. catch() = 82 Has to be the first opcode in the catch handler. Causes error elsewhere. If value throw is JMP rethrows immediately. finally() = 83 Has to be the first opcode in the finally handler. Finally block should be followed by storing exception value in a local and finish with `re_throw` of the exception. `retval` set to `null` when block executed not due to an exception. final throw(value) = 84 Throw an exception. final re_throw(value) = 85 Throw an exception without setting the `__stack__` field. Does nothing if `value` is `null`. final throw_jmp(*jmpoffset, level) = 86 Jump to given offset popping `level` try blocks, activating the finally blocks on the way. debugger() = 87 Trigger breakpoint when debugger connected.
